        public static WriteableBitmap EncodeQR(this string content, Color fgcolor, Color bgcolor, ERRORLEVEL ECL)
        {
            WriteableBitmap result = new WriteableBitmap(1, 1);

            if (content.Length <= 0)
            {
                return(result);
            }

            ErrorCorrectionLevel ecl = ErrorCorrectionLevel.L;

            switch (ECL)
            {
            case ERRORLEVEL.L:
                ecl = ErrorCorrectionLevel.L;
                break;

            case ERRORLEVEL.M:
                ecl = ErrorCorrectionLevel.M;
                break;

            case ERRORLEVEL.Q:
                ecl = ErrorCorrectionLevel.Q;
                break;

            case ERRORLEVEL.H:
                ecl = ErrorCorrectionLevel.H;
                break;

            default:
                ecl = ErrorCorrectionLevel.L;
                break;
            }

            var bw = new BarcodeWriter();

            bw.Options.Width       = 1024;
            bw.Options.Height      = 1024;
            bw.Options.PureBarcode = false;
            bw.Options.Hints.Add(EncodeHintType.ERROR_CORRECTION, ecl);
            bw.Options.Hints.Add(EncodeHintType.MARGIN, 2);
            bw.Options.Hints.Add(EncodeHintType.DISABLE_ECI, true);
            bw.Options.Hints.Add(EncodeHintType.CHARACTER_SET, "UTF-8");

            bw.Format   = BarcodeFormat.QR_CODE;
            bw.Renderer = new WriteableBitmapRenderer()
            {
                Foreground = fgcolor, Background = bgcolor
            };

            //var renderer = new SvgRenderer();
            //var img = renderer.Render(new BitMatrix(512), BarcodeFormat.QR_CODE, content);
            var text = content.Length > 984 ? content.Substring(0, 984) : content;

            result = bw.Write(text);
            return(result);
        }
